The most effective channels are Google Maps/local pack (strong reviews + local SEO), targeted Google Ads for "lawn care Fort Myers" and similar keywords, and automated reactivation campaigns to past inquiries who never signed. We build all three, plus automated referral campaigns to existing happy customers. In a low-competition market, even moderate investment produces outsized results.
Absolutely. These are fundamentally different customers with different decision timelines, budgets, and trust requirements. Maintenance prospects need reliability and fair pricing. Design/build prospects need portfolio quality and project management proof. Separate landing pages, separate CRM pipelines, and separate follow-up sequences are essential.
We implement Zoho CRM for landscaping companies because it handles what no field service tool does well: recurring account management combined with project-based pipeline tracking, lead source attribution, and automated marketing sequences. If you use Jobber or LMN for operations, Zoho sits on top to handle your growth engine — marketing, sales follow-up, and customer retention.
Luxury landscaping marketing in the Naples corridor requires portfolio-quality photography, neighborhood-specific content (Pelican Bay, Grey Oaks, Port Royal), CRM-driven nurture sequences for longer sales cycles, and messaging that shifts from price competitiveness to design excellence and white-glove service. Successful SWFL landscaping companies typically invest 5–8% of revenue in marketing. For a company doing $500K–$2M annually, that is $2,500–$13,000/month across all channels. Because landscaping has the lowest marketing competition of any trade in SWFL, your dollars go further here than in any other vertical.
